Planning & Inventory Manager | Bury St Edmunds | £50,000 - £60,000

A unique opportunity here for those who enjoy leading a planning function & keeping their hands very much involved in the day to day - with no team to manage!

The company are a huge name in the UK FMCG industry, with several sites in the area and a lot of opportunity to develop your career.

Naturally, with the salary range & benefits on offer, we are looking for someone at the top of their game. You'll need to have some of the experience gained from senior positions too, such as high-level reporting and being able to engage with top-level stakeholders.

Your role will be own the planning strategy, ensuring a robust supply chain of getting products to customers with minimal issues and ensuring cost remains under control. There's a wide range of planning experience required - material, production & inventory - in addition to excellent excel skills and knowledge of S&OP + IBP principles.

In return, there's an excellent salary on offer, plus bonus, 10% matched pension, 2 days a week WFH and unrivalled career advancement opportunities.

What will you need?

  • A successful supply chain career within FMCG manufacturing covering multiple different types of planning
  • Excellent excel skills, BI reporting & exposure to ERP software
  • Happy to be "on the tools" doing the planning yourself, rather than your team doing it
  • Great communication skills internally & externally
